Alesse is a drug that women take regularly to prevent pregnancy. The medicine contains an estrogen and a progestin. Due to such combination of hormones the ovulation doesn’t occur. The fluid from the vagina gets thicker and prevents ovum fertilization. The drug doesn’t also let the fertilized egg attach to the womb. When the egg doesn’t attach, it will surely leave the body during the menstruation. Pills help to make the menstruation more regular, kill the periodic pain and reduce the amount of blood loss. They are effective in acne treatment and in preventing the risk of ovarian cysts.
